Ncell brings ‘All Net Voice Pack’

Kathmandu– Ncell prepaid customers can now enjoy worry free voice conversations with their friends and families in all network in Nepal.

Ncell Private Limited has launched ‘All Network Voice Pack’ for its prepaid subscribers that provide them to voice call in any other local network at Re.1 (excluding taxes) per minute.

Currently, it costs Rs 1.99 (excluding taxes) per minute for Ncell customers while making call to any other network.

This pack has come into effect from Tuesday (November 12). Under this pack, customers can buy 20 minutes of talk time applicable for all network at Rs 20 (Rs 25.54 including taxes). This is the first of its kind pack launched by Ncell in the country that allows customers to enjoy voice calls at much affordable rate in any other local network.

Ncell prepaid customers willing to subscribe this pack can dial *17118*7#. After subscription, the pack will remain valid for next 24 hours.

The offer will remain in place till 9th Feb 2020.
